Historically, bilateral parotid and lacrimal gland enlargement was characterized by the term mikuliczs disease if the enlargement appeared apart from other diseases. This term usually prevails now, but the medical literature from the years following the diseases first recognition was rife with multiple other names, including. Mikulicz syndrome is a chronic condition characterized by the abnormal enlargement of glands in the head and neck, including those near the ears parotids and those around the eyes lacrimal and mouth salivary.

The sialographic differentiation of mikuliczs disease and. If it was secondary to another disease, such as tuberculosis, sarcoidosis, lymphoma, and sjogrens syndrome, the term used was mikuliczs syndrome.
